Possible solutions:imp44791 wrote: ↑Sat Feb 26, 2022 6:37 pm Thanks. I don't know what I am doing wrong, but the game is not giving me the option to import my saved core. The core is definitely saved - I had a save game just at the final turn of the DLC 41 just to make sure and "triumphed" again. There is definitely a save core with the right time stamp at the right directory. Then I use JGSME to flip DLCs and start a new game (from the file tab on the right, which correctly shows me the campaign). But no prompt for core import and therefore no placement phase - the Germans just start bombing.
Am I doing something wrong?
1) Did you delete the equipment file that is included in the download? It's in the DLC 42's data folder.
2) If 1) Doesn't work, is the equipment file that you use to play DLC42, exactly the same as the one you used in the first DLC?
Experience has learned when the core import-export does not work, that it is most likely due to an equipment incompatibility.
